Transaction 3c3fc39caa8de438dc0945ea5f38931653ebbf1404a7c41d9a5b58b936acaef4
1 Input
1 Output
-
3c3fc39caa8de438dc0945ea5f38931653ebbf1404a7c41d9a5b58b936acaef4:0
- value
- 20947
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daf403e20b39955fc74ba2e6a641ca93f9f27df7 OP_EQUAL
- address
- 3MejYqKSGzx6veRokAjQJJqdgMeWzuDeAm